B.Riley FBR Sticks to Their Buy Rating for Invitation Homes Inc (INVH)


B.Riley FBR analyst Alex Rygiel reiterated a Buy rating on Invitation Homes Inc (INVH) today and set a price target of $30. The company’s shares closed last Monday at $27.85, close to its 52-week high of $28.17.

Rygiel noted:

“We are updating our model/expectations for Invitation Homes (INVH) to reflect 2Q19 results (released on 7/30). INVH continues to benefit from the positive fundamentals driving the single-family rental market, finishing 2Q19 with strong same-store occupancy (96.5% average occupancy vs. prior year at 96.1%) combined with solid blended rental rate growth (+5.3% vs. the prior year at +4.7%) during the quarter. Additionally, the company’s turnover rate came in at 8.5% for the same-store portfolio, down 100 bps from 2Q18. Operationally, the company was able to achieve a 7.2% Y/Y reduction in controllable expenses, primarily due to lower turn volume and efficiency enhancements to the company’s operating platform, which was offset by a 7.0% Y/Y increase in property taxes.”

Invitation Homes, Inc. engages in the acquisition, renovation, leasing and operating single-family homes as rental properties, including single-family homes in planned unit developments. Its services include property management, selection of homes, maintenance program, and online payment.
